Yuki Mori is a scholar working on Ophthalmology,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ging and Epidemiology. According to data from OpenAlex, Yuki Mori has authored 44 papers receiving a total of 286 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 26 papers in Ophthalmology, 23 papers in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ging and 10 papers in Epidemiology. Recurrent topics in Yuki Mori’s work include Retinal Diseases and Treatments (21 papers), Retinal Imaging and Analysis (16 papers) and Glaucoma and retinal disorders (14 papers). Yuki Mori is often cited by papers focused on Retinal Diseases and Treatments (21 papers), Retinal Imaging and Analysis (16 papers) and Glaucoma and retinal disorders (14 papers). Yuki Mori collaborates with scholars based in Japan, Australia and China. Yuki Mori's co-authors include Akitaka Tsujikawa, Yoko Dodo, Tomoaki Murakami, Akihito Uji, Hiroshi Tamura, Masahiro Miyake, Yuko Miwa, Kenji Yamashiro, Yoshikatsu Hosoda and Shin Yoshitake and has published in prestigious journals such as PLoS ONE, Diabetes and Scientific Reports.
